CONVERTED DWELLING

A dwelling which

(a) was erected before 4/18/1929, to be occupied by one or two families living independently of each other and subsequently occupied as a multiple dwelling, or

(b) is three stories or less in height erected after 4/18/1929, to be occupied by one or two families living independently of each other and subsequently occupied by not more than three families in all, with a maximum occupancy of two families on each floor in a two STORY building and one family on each floor in a three STORY building, in compliance with the provisions of article six of the MDL, including section 170-a of said article. A converted dwelling occupied as a class A multiple dwelling is a class A converted dwelling; every other converted dwelling is a class B converted dwelling.
